Hackers use videoconferencing cameras to spy on boardroom meetings

January 26, 2012 Author: Category: Greg's Blog

Teleconferencing vendors say they’re trying to strike the right balance between security and usability after security researchers found they could dial in to the conference lines of major companies and manipulate video cameras to spy on boardrooms. HD Moore and Mike Tuchen revealed their research for security company Rapid7 on…
